How do I copy a row and paste into a column in Excel?

Click the “Copy” button or press Ctrl+C to copy the selected cells. Click a blank cell where you want to copy the transposed data. The cell you select becomes the top, left corner of whatever you’re copying. Click the down arrow under the “Paste” button, and then click the “Transpose” button on the dropdown menu.

How do I copy and paste an Excel spreadsheet with the same format?

Using Copy and Paste for Formatting

  1. Select the cell or cells whose format you wish to copy.
  2. Press Ctrl+C or press Ctrl+Insert.
  3. Select the cell or cell range into which you want the formats pasted.
  4. Choose Paste Special from the Edit menu.
  5. Choose the Formats radio button.
  6. Click on OK.

How do you Paste an exact formula in Excel?

Here’s how it works: Put Excel in formula view mode. Select the range to copy. Press Ctrl+C Start Windows Notepad Press Ctrl+V to past the copied data into Notepad In Notepad, press Ctrl+A followed by Ctrl+C to copy the text Activate Excel and activate the upper left cell where you want to paste the formulas. Press Ctrl+V to paste.

How to duplicate a worksheet in Excel?

Select the Home tab.

  • Click on the Format button (under the Cells group).
  • From the drop-down menu that appears,select the ‘Move or Copy Sheet’ option.
  • This will open the Move or Copy dialog box.
  • Make sure the checkbox next to Create a Copy ’ is checked.
  • Select where you want the duplicate sheet to go.
  • Click OK to close the dialog box.
